Dark Chocolate Bran Muffins
If you are gluten free, you can make these muffins with almond flour instead of bran. I love the insoluble fiber of the bran that keeps me regular! Each muffin contains 80 calories and 95 grams of fiber.
Ingredients:
3 cups wheat bran
1 tsp baking powder
1-2 tsp cinnamon
1/4 heaping cup cacao powder
2-3 T allulose or other granulated sweetener (cane sugar, xylitol, monk fruit, coconut sugar, sucanat)
1/8 cup cacao nibs (optional)
3 eggs
1/2 cup greek yoghurt or water
1/2 cup filtered water
2 tsp vanilla extract
1/2 cup unsweetened apple sauce
1 T ghee, melted (optional)
1 dropper of dark chocolate stevia (or 2 T allulose or monk fruit)
1 3 oz dark chocolate bar, chopped or 1/2 cup unsweetened dark chocolate chips
Here’s How:
Preheat oven to 350 and grease muffin tin or put in muffin liners in each slot.
Mix wet ingredients in 1 bowl (melt ghee and add to wet ingredients) and dry ingredients in the other.
Chop chocolate bar. Add 1/2 of it to muffin mix and blend.
Combine wet and dry and spoon into the muffin tin.
Sprinkle with remaining chopped chocolate and bake for approximately 15 minutes.
Cool on a muffin rack.
